Google Cloud and Replit Expand Partnership Amid AI Coding Boom

4 connectionsΒ·5 entities in this videoβReplit's AI-Powered Coding Platform
- π‘ Replit is described as a $3 billion darling in the "vibe coding" or AI coding space.
- π― It enables non-software engineers, hobbyists, and employees in various departments to tell AI what they want, and the AI builds the app or product.
- π§© Replit differs from competitors like Cursor due to its broad user funnel.
Expanded Partnership with Google Cloud
- π€ The expanded partnership focuses on integrating Replit's capabilities with Google Cloud.
- βοΈ Replit CEO Amjad Masad emphasizes their dedication to Google Cloud as their primary cloud provider.
- π Integrations include BigQuery, Databricks, and Snowflake, allowing users to build on existing data platforms.
- π This enables the creation of automations, agents, and data applications, effectively making everyone in an organization a programmer.
Google Cloud's First-Party Product Strategy
- π Google Cloud President Matt Renner highlights their strategy of providing first-party products, contrasting with AWS's optionality.
- π This approach aims to offer comprehensive solutions at all levels.
AI Coding in the Enterprise
- π Both Google Cloud and Replit see AI-first coding as a significant trend moving into the enterprise sector.
- π° The article notes that this deal did not involve an investment or stake in Replit, as the company is not currently raising capital.
